How-to

  1. Click Student Master then Lists.
  2. Under Lists, select CAP Program Tracking Report.
  3. To find definitions for standard setup values, follow this link: Standard Setup Options.
  4. Click OK after all fields of the setup box have been set as desired.
  5. A list of students will appear based on the settings of the setup box. All list programs are numbered along the left side so you can see a total.
  6. By clicking Print, you will be given a box that allows you to make a choice of saving or printing in different formats
    • By highlighting rows within the list and then clicking print, the rows highlighted will be the only rows printed
    • Click + Drag
    • Control + Click
  7. Sorting and other data manipulations are explained in the following link: List Programs Instructions/Video
